Discussion of the Comparison of Fuel Assemblies And Associated Components Significant Advantage between AP1000 and AFA-3G fuel assembly

Sanmen Nuclear Power Phase I Project adopts AP1000 type nuclear electrical unit in the first 2 Units which is supplied by Westinghouse. It is developed base on AP600 type units. The fuel assembly design for Sanmen Nuclear Power Phase I Project is 17×17XL Robust type with 264fuel rods,24guid thimble tubes and 1 instrumentation tub, the fuel assembly skeleton provides the support structure for the array of fuel rods, which are in turn supported at intervals along their length by grid assemblies to maintain the lateral spacing between them. The full assembly has been designed to meet the demands of long cycle and high burnup, also it provides more design evolutions to prohibit debris from entering the fuel assembly and mitigate debris-related fuel rod fretting failures by Debris filter bottom nozzle, protect grid and oxide coating on the fuel rods. The purpose of the gray rod cluster assembly (GRCA) is to support the Mechanical Shim operating strategy for the AP1000.The GRCAs are used during normal plant operations to compensate for changes in core reactivity, replacing the need to make frequent changes to the critical boron concentration. This paper discuss AP1000 fuel assembly future in burnup and design area by comparing with AFA-3G that used in EPR which is also designed as advanced GEN III PWR nuclear power technology power plant, and explains the significant advantage and difference of both two technology.
